The Greater Meredith Program supports the 3/50 Project, a plan that encourages residents to shop at three local brick-and-mortar businesses that they would like to see stay in the community.
 
Thousands of businesses nationwide have joined the 3/50 Project, which was created by Cinda Baxter, a small business expert from Minneapolis, in March.
 
The project’s mission coincides with the GMP's “Shop Local” campaign, which supports retail in local stores.
 
The Greater Meredith Program seeks to promote, support and enrich the local business community through the delivery of quality services, effective communication and through the establishment of partnerships with individuals, community organizations, fellow chamber members and governmental bodies.
